    We decided to use Blue Wave on the recommendation of our daughter's father in law who had had a…read morereally nice pool built. We also did our due diligence and got quotes and proposals by a couple of other pool builders. Steve came out to measure up and do our pool design. He listened to everything we said and was able to incorporate it all into a beautiful pool. We love our backyard, and because we have a good sized side yard that is where we wanted to put it, even with the zero lot line design of our community's houses Steve was able to do this in a way that worked well. We were looking for a pool that my husband could do laps in, I could float around in, and our grandkids could play in-with a seat down the entire length of one side, along with a big bench area. The pool in total was 40ft x 10.5ft, and included a waterfall, and we added on additional travertine decking and a pergola. Once we had decided on the design, Steve went through every single feature and pool option to make sure we knew what each item was and what would work best for us, to get our final quote. After signing the contract, the most annoying part of the process commenced. This was not the fault of Blue Wave, we just happen to live in a county island so Maricopa County was in charge of issuing the pool permit-with the longest waits for approval, and it didn't help that we were also building a golf cart garage at the same time. Other cities in metro Phoenix will allow for the hole to be dug prior to the permit being issued so they get a head start and reduce the total length of time for the whole process from start to finish-not so in a county island. However, as they will tell you, pool construction will take 6-8 months from the time you have your hole dug. For us it was 6 months. Yes, it is frustrating to have piles of earth around the construction area, but there's nothing you can do about that. What I will say about Blue Wave is that we found all the subcontractors to be excellent. I talked to all of them while they were doing their thing. It's a fascinating process to watch. They were all very respectful of our property and cleaned up afterwards. All the contractors showed up when we were told they were coming. Even when there were a couple of hiccups, as there will inevitably be in a large construction project, they were quickly dealt with. Blue Wave was great about me changing my mind about the pool tile a couple of times during this, and when I was still agonizing about my choice (I was a bit particular) they were able to bring out an extra selection of tiles that had one I absolutely loved. They also made a couple of other changes for us during the process with no problem in doing so-we changed to colored lights and expanded the travertine and the size of the pergola. The pool is now finished, we are just waiting for an ozone bulb to be replaced and the trim on the pergola legs to be installed imminently. The pool looks fantastic, better than we expected, and we can't wait to take our first dip in it. Michelle who supervised the schedule, and put up with my emails, was fantastic. She was very responsive to any questions we had. If she didn't answer an email the same day, she got back to me the following day. Jason and Shane the construction superintendents were also great. They were able to answer any questions we had when they came to do their inspections. Steve came up with the perfect design for our particular space and needs. John the company owner called us personally when one of our options was unavailable for the time of installation due to supply chain issues, and suggested a comparable alternative so there would be no delays, which we were happy to take. It's a bit of a nerve wracking process, and not without a lot of dirt in your yard, but I would choose Blue Wave again in a heartbeat to build our pool.     From the owner: Echo Leak Detection is a locally owned, leak-only specialist serving pools, spas, and water…read morefeatures across the Valley. Because we don’t sell weekly service or remodels, 100 % of our attention and gear goes into answering a single question: “Where is the water getting out?” Every truck carries the core toolkit: hydrophones for sound tracing, precision pressure rigs, and bright-dye tracers. When a pool’s design demands extra sleuthing, we dispatch rotating specialty tools such as gas sniffers or thermal imagers to zero in on hidden pipe runs—no reckless deck demolition required. After testing, you receive a photo-rich digital report that lists readings, leak locations, and relevant visuals so you can see exactly what we found and decide next steps with confidence. People matter even more than tools. Our technicians cross-train in plumbing, hydraulics, and construction principles, and many hold open-water SCUBA certifications to inspect tight spots safely. Most detections are booked within two business days, and we arrive in clean uniforms. Flat pricing is posted up front, repairs are quoted in writing, and every job is backed by ROC licensing and full insurance. The result: conserved water, smaller bills, and a pool or spa that goes back to holding water instead of losing it—all delivered with transparency and neighborly care.
